TwitterAfter demand for steel dropped during the arrival of the COVID-19 pandemic in 2019, steel prices also took a hit. However, in 2021, hot-rolled coil (HRC) steel prices were projected to rebound to around *** U.S. dollars per metric ton—a ** percent recovery from the dip in prices that had continued into 2020. The U.S. market by the end of 2021 The United States is among the markets where hot-rolled coil (HRC) steel prices are the highest in the world. It was expected that U.S. steel distributors and producers, such as Nucor and United States Steel, would benefit from the steel tariffs on U.S. imports that came into effect in the spring of 2018. At the same time, U.S. imports from the countries subjected to the so-called Section 232 tariffs were projected to decline. By the end of 2021, Canada was the main country of origin for the U.S.’s imports for consumption of steel products. Impact on the Chinese market Even though a large part of China's steel exports to the United States had already been restricted through antidumping or countervailing duties, trade tensions put pressure on steel markets worldwide, including China. Chinese steel product imports amounted to ***** million U.S. dollars, making it the ninth country of origin for steel products in the United States. Overall, rolled steel was the seventh largest category of Chinese export goods in 2021, amounting to almost *** billion yuan (approximately ** billion U.S. dollars). This comes after China's steel sector had a drop in sales to its domestic auto sector in early 2019.

Global Steel Market size was valued at USD 1245.33 Billion in 2024 and is projected to reach USD 2085.37 Billion by 2032, growing at a CAGR of 2.25% from 2026 to 2032.Global Steel Market Drivers Global Economic Growth: As steel is a necessary component of many industries, including manufacturing, infrastructure, and construction, economic growth usually results in higher demand for the metal. Steel has historically been in high demand due to the robust economic expansion in emerging economies, especially in nations like China and India.Infrastructure Development: A significant amount of steel is needed for infrastructure projects like utilities, roads, bridges, railroads, and airports. The construction of infrastructure through government programmes can greatly increase the demand for steel.Urbanisation and Industrialization: The need for steel is driven by the fast-paced urbanisation and industrialization occurring in developing nations. Steel is used in the construction and manufacturing of machinery, equipment, and residential and commercial buildings.Automotive Industry: Especially for car bodywork, chassis, and other components, the automotive industry is a significant consumer of steel. The demand for steel may rise in response to increases in auto sales and manufacturing.Construction Sector: A sizeable amount of steel consumption is accounted for by construction activities, which include residential, commercial, and industrial construction. Government infrastructure expenditure, urbanisation trends, and population expansion all have an impact on demand in the building industry.Energy Sector: Pipelines, offshore platforms, and power generation facilities are just a few examples of the infrastructure in which steel is crucial. Steel consumption may be influenced by an increase in power infrastructure, oil and gas exploration, and renewable energy initiatives.

TwitterIn 2023, the price of fabricated structural steel in the United Kingdom has fallen by over ** percent. That came after the cost of that building material soared between 2020 and 2022. Most of that price increase happened in 2021, with a growth rate of **** percent that year. Structural steel is widely used for construction because it is durable, malleable, and strong, while also being cheaper than many other metals. For example, it is often used as a structural material for skyscrapers and other buildings, as well as for infrastructure. Why has the price of steel increased? Those price increases seen until 2022 have not just affected the UK, but many other countries around the world. For example, the cost of fabricated structural metal in the U.S. and that of structural steel and other steel products in Germany reached their highest growth rate in 2022. Supply chain disruptions along with a decrease in the global production of crude steel in 2020 were some of the main reasons for those price hikes in 2021. In addition to that, the price of iron ore, which is the main component of steel, and energy also had a strong impact on the final price of steel products those years. Largest steel producers In the past couple of years, China was by far the largest steel producer in the world, with a production volume that was well over ***** times higher than that of the second country in the ranking: India. Although the United States was also on that list along with Japan and Russia, it was not among the leading exporters of steel. The reason for that discrepancy is that a big share of the production in countries of the size of the U.S., China, and India goes to fill their own domestic needs. Meanwhile, **** of the ** companies with the highest output of steel came from China, with the rest coming from Luxembourg, Japan, South Korea, India, and the U.S.
